Title: Payroll Manager
Company Industry: Healthcare / Behavioral Health
Compensation: $95,000-$125,000
Location: Remote (strong preference for someone based out of CA)

A client of ours is seeking a Payroll Manager to lead end to end payroll operations in a multi site, high touch environment. This role reports to the Controller and owns the full payroll function, ensuring accuracy, compliance, and timeliness across all payroll related activities. The organization operates 24/7 with a primarily hourly workforce of approximately 200 employees.

This is a hands on leadership role requiring someone confident, detail oriented, and able to operate independently while navigating cross functional dynamics.

Key Responsibilities
• Own full cycle payroll processing including regular, bonus, off cycle, terminations, and special payments
• Ensure compliance with federal, state, and local regulations with a strong emphasis on California payroll laws
• Manage payroll tax filings, garnishments, audits, W 2s, and year end processes
• Oversee 401k contributions including deductions, remittance, and reconciliations
• Partner closely with HR, Finance, and leadership to resolve payroll issues and improve processes
• Administer and optimize Paylocity and related payroll systems
• Produce payroll and labor reporting to support business decisions and workforce planning
• Support workers compensation reporting and annual audits
• Handle escheatment processes and regulatory inquiries
• Train managers on timekeeping, approvals, and payroll related workflows
• Identify and implement process improvements and ensure best practices

Qualifications
• 5+ years of hands on payroll experience required
• Deep expertise in California payroll compliance
• Experience managing multi site payroll environments
• Strong proficiency with Paylocity or similar payroll systems
• High level of accuracy, discretion, and attention to detail
• Ability to operate independently, think critically, and push back when needed
• Strong communication skills with the ability to navigate cross functional challenges

This role is best suited for a true payroll professional who wants full ownership of the function and can step into a visible, high impact position without needing significant oversight.

Vaco provides expert consulting, permanent placement, executive search and strategic staffing for companies around the world, in the areas of accounting, finance, technology, healthcare, operations, administration and more. As a premier talent solutions firm, Vaco connects people to their dream jobs and helps leading companies find talent to grow their business. Since its founding in 2002, Vaco has grown to more than 35 offices across the globe, 700+ employees, more than 3,000 consultants and $450M in revenue. Vaco has been named to Inc. magazine’s list of the fastest-growing private companies for past 11 years and is dedicated to developing long-term relationships, life-long careers and creative client solutions.
